New analysis from Age UK suggests around one million <a data-link-tracking=\"InArticle|Link\" href=\"https:\/\/www.express.co.uk\/latest\/pension\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\">pensioners<\/a> eligible for <a data-link-tracking=\"InArticle|Link\" href=\"https:\/\/www.express.co.uk\/latest\/pension-credit\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\">Pension Credit<\/a> are not claiming it, despite the benefit topping up incomes and unlocking access to other support. Figures show that 38% of pensioner families who could claim Pension Credit are missing out, leaving a total of \u00a32.1billion in <a data-link-tracking=\"InArticle|Link\" href=\"https:\/\/www.express.co.uk\/latest\/benefits\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\">benefits<\/a> unclaimed.<\/p>\n<p>On average, those who are eligible but not claiming are missing around \u00a350 per week, equivalent to about \u00a32,600 per year. The charity says the situation is particularly concerning for older women, who are more likely to face financial hardship in retirement. Age UK analysis of Department for Work and Pensions (<a href=\"https:\/\/www.express.co.uk\/latest\/dwp\" data-link-tracking=\"InArticle|AutoLink\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\">DWP<\/a>) data shows the number of female pensioners has fallen by 740,000 since 2010-11 following increases in the <a href=\"https:\/\/www.express.co.uk\/latest\/state-pension\" data-link-tracking=\"InArticle|AutoLink\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\">State Pension<\/a> age for women.<\/p>\n<p>However, despite this change, the number of women living in poverty has remained steady at around 1.1 million. The charity says this highlights a failure of policy and practice that must be addressed.<\/p>\n<p>Older women often face lower <a data-link-tracking=\"InArticle|Link\" href=\"https:\/\/www.express.co.uk\/latest\/retirement\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\">retirement<\/a> incomes than men because they are more likely to have had lower earnings, time out of the labour market or part-time work while raising children or caring for relatives.<\/p>\n<p>The DWP estimates there are 470,000 single women who are entitled to <a data-link-tracking=\"InArticle|Link\" href=\"https:\/\/www.express.co.uk\/latest\/pension-credit\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\">Pension Credit<\/a> but are not receiving it. That figure is far higher than the number of single men missing out (150,000) or pensioner couples (200,000).<\/p>\n<p>Age UK is urging families to check whether older relatives may be eligible, especially as Mother\u2019s Day approaches.<\/p>\n<p>Pension Credit boosts income to a minimum level and can also act as a gateway to other support, including <a data-link-tracking=\"InArticle|Link\" href=\"https:\/\/www.express.co.uk\/latest\/council-tax\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\">council tax<\/a> discounts, help with energy bills and a free TV licence for people aged over 75.<\/p>\n<p>Caroline Abrahams CBE, charity director at Age UK, said: \u201cAs Mother\u2019s Day approaches, and with the <a data-link-tracking=\"InArticle|Link\" href=\"https:\/\/www.express.co.uk\/latest\/iran-israel-conflict\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\">Middle East conflict<\/a> potentially threatening higher prices for energy and other essentials further down the track, there\u2019ll never be a better time for older women to check whether they are missing out on financial entitlements that could ease their anxieties about making ends meet.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cAt Age UK we are proud of the millions in <a data-link-tracking=\"InArticle|Link\" href=\"https:\/\/www.express.co.uk\/latest\/pension-credit\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\">Pension Credit<\/a> and other benefits which we help older people to claim each month, but it shouldn\u2019t be down to us to ensure they get their due.
